About Adam Wernham, therapist in Boulder, CO

I approach the work of therapy humbly, and often feel that I learn as much from my clients as they learn from me. My own path in life has involved pain, loss, heartbreak, anxiety, existential fear, and periods of despair and confusion. These experiences have, perhaps more than anything else, shaped me into the person and therapist I am today.

I have always been a deep feeler, and therapy has helped me develop integrity, clarity, and a greater capacity to weather the difficulty of life. My own sensitivity informs how I show up as a therapist: with deep care and respect for each person's innate wisdom and ability to heal.

Outside of work, I love rock climbing and being outside, working with my hands, writing, cooking, and spending time with my friends, my family, and my dog.

I work primarily with men and teen boys (ages 15+) and with adults whose early attachment wounds and trauma are showing up in their current relationships. I see clients in person in Boulder, CO and offer telehealth therapy throughout Colorado.
